About Thomas Derham
Thomas Derham is a scholar working on Electrical and Electronic Engineering, Computer Networks and Communications, Aerospace Engineering, Ocean Engineering and Signal Processing, having authored 19 papers that have together received 458 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Advanced MIMO Systems Optimization (5 papers), Millimeter-Wave Propagation and Modeling (4 papers), Indoor and Outdoor Localization Technologies (4 papers), Terahertz technology and applications (3 papers), Wireless Communication Networks Research (2 papers), Underwater Vehicles and Communication Systems (2 papers), Cooperative Communication and Network Coding (2 papers) and Advanced Wireless Network Optimization (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Aerospace Engineering (181 citations), Computer Networks and Communications (167 citations), Electrical and Electronic Engineering (285 citations), Ocean Engineering (67 citations) and Signal Processing (41 citations). Thomas Derham has collaborated with scholars based in Japan, United Kingdom and France. Frequent co-authors include K. Woodbridge, Chris Baker, Daisuke Anzai, Shinsuke Hara, Kyesan Lee, Pingping Zong, Guangyi Liu, Ignacio Berberana, Jin Yang and Xiaodong Shen. Their work appears in journals such as IEEE Transactions on Aerospace and Electronic Systems, IEEE Communications Magazine, EURASIP Journal on Wireless Communications and Networking, IEEE Transactions on Communications and IEICE Transactions on Electronics.
